BA: Personas und Channels erstellen
4 Aufgaben
20 Min.
Szenario
GoGoRoad bietet Pannenhilfe an, die von verschiedenen Anbietern unter Vertrag erbracht wird. Um die Kundenzufriedenheit und einen einheitlichen Service bei allen Dienstleistern zu gewährleisten, untersuchen Prüfer (Auditoren) gängige Serviceanfragen (wie das Entriegeln des Fahrzeugs, Reifenreparaturen oder die Batterieaufladung). Erstellen Sie als Leiter des Vendor Management eine neue Persona „Auditor“ und geben Sie dem neuen Auditor Zugriff auf die Anwendung. Die neue Persona „Auditor“ soll Zugriffsrechte auf bestimmte Seiten erhalten.
Als Business Architect arbeiten Sie mit Fachexperten (SMEs) zusammen, um die verschiedenen Personas oder allgemeinen Benutzergruppen zu bestimmen, die mit Ihrer Anwendung interagieren werden. Außerdem bestimmen Sie gemeinsam mit SMEs die Benutzeroberflächen oder Channels, die diese Personas für den Zugriff auf die Anwendung verwenden.
User Story
Als GoGoRoad-Auditor möchte ich eine spezielle Channel-Schnittstelle für den Zugriff auf Informationen im Zusammenhang mit dem Pannenhilfe-Prozess und den beauftragten Dienstleistern haben.
Technische Notizen des System Architect
- Die GoGoRoad-Anwendung verfügt über einen Auditor-Channel und eine Auditor-Persona.
- Die Auditor-Persona hat Zugriff auf den Auditor-Channel.
- Die GoGoRoad-Anwendung sieht einen Benutzer vor, der nur Zugriff auf die Ausführung von Berichten und die Anzeige vergangener Audits für die Case-Typen Assistance Request und Service hat.
- Der Channel „Auditor“ basiert auf dem Standard-Work-Portal und umfasst eine Startseite Assistance Request mit den Spalten „Case ID“, „Label“, „Create date/time“, „Create operator name“, „Work status“ und „Service type“.
In der folgenden Tabelle finden Sie die Anmeldedaten, die Sie zur Durchführung der Challenge benötigen:
| Rolle | Benutzername | Passwort |
|---|---|---|
| Business Architect | author | pega123! |
| Auditor | auditor@gogoroad | pega123! |
Genaue Übungsschritte
1 Auditor-Persona erstellen
- Geben Sie in der Pega-Instanz für die Challenge die folgenden Anmeldedaten ein:
- Geben Sie in das Feld User name author@gogoroad ein.
- Geben Sie in das Feld Password pega123! ein.
- Klicken Sie im Navigationspanel von App Studio auf Users > User management , um die vorhandenen Personas anzuzeigen.
- Klicken Sie im Tab Personas oben rechts auf Add , um eine neue Persona zu erstellen.
- Geben Sie im Feld Name Auditor ein und klicken Sie dann auf .
2 Zugriff für die Auditor-Persona zuweisen
-
Klicken Sie auf der Seite „User management“ für die Benutzerverwaltung auf Auditor.
- Klicken Sie im Tab Case Types in der Zeile Assistance Request auf das Icon Configure access.
- Klicken Sie auf Open und Modify , um den Zugriff auf beide Aktionen zu entfernen, und klicken Sie dann auf Submit.
- Wiederholen Sie die Schritte 2 und 3 für den Case-Typ Service, um den Zugriff auf beide Aktionen zu entfernen.
- Klicken Sie oben rechts auf Save.
3 Benutzerkonto für den Auditor erstellen
- Klicken Sie auf das Icon Back to previous page, um die Seite „User management“ anzuzeigen.
- Klicken Sie auf den Tab People zum Auflisten der vorhandenen Benutzer und ihrer zugeordneten Rollen.
- Klicken Sie auf Invite people to your application.
- Geben Sie im Fenster in das Textfeld auditor@gogoroad ein.
- Wählen Sie in der rechten Drop-down-Liste Auditor aus und klicken Sie dann auf Add. Hinweis: Sie können zur Begrüßung eine Welcome-E-Mail an den Benutzer senden, indem Sie auf klicken.
- Kopieren Sie das für ihn erstellte Passwort in eine Textdatei (Sie brauchen es später noch).
- Schließen Sie das Fenster Add users to application .
- Klicken Sie auf , um die Arbeit zu speichern.
4 Channel-Schnittstelle für den Auditor erstellen
- Klicken Sie im Navigationspanel von App Studio auf Channels , um die aktuellen Channel-Schnittstellen anzuzeigen.
- Klicken Sie im Abschnitt auf Portal , um das Dialogfenster New portal anzuzeigen.
- Geben Sie im Feld Name Auditor ein.
- Geben Sie im Feld Description Custom portal for the GoGoRoad auditor ein.
- Klicken Sie im Abschnitt auf .
- Klicken Sie im Dialogfenster New Portal auf Submit.
- Klicken Sie im Tab auf .
- Klicken Sie auf der Seite auf Add, um das Dialogfeld Add a page zu öffnen.
- Geben Sie in das Feld Name Folgendes ein: Assistance Request.
- Wählen Sie in der Liste Template Default page aus.
- Klicken Sie auf .
- Bestätigen Sie im Abschnitt Edit landing page: Assistance Request der Liste Layout, dass One column ausgewählt ist.
- Klicken Sie bei auf Add > Views > Create View, um eine neue Ansicht zur Startseite hinzuzufügen.
- Geben Sie im Dialogfenster im Feld Name Assistance Request List ein und klicken Sie dann auf Submit.
- Bestätigen Sie unter , dass die Felder Name und Heading für die Assistance Request List eingerichtet sind.
- Wählen Sie im Dropdown-Feld Data page Assistance Request list aus.
- Klicken Sie im Tab im Abschnitt auf .
- Wählen Sie folgende Felder aus: Case ID, Label, Create datetime, Create operator name, Work Status, Service type und klicken Sie dann auf .
- Klicken Sie auf Back, um zum Abschnitt zurückzukehren.
- Klicken Sie auf den Linkspfeil neben , um zur Seite zurückzukehren.
- Klicken Sie auf der Seite Main navigation auf Add item und wählen Sie Assistance Request aus.
- Klicken Sie rechts vom Element auf das -Icon, um das Element aus dem Menü Landing pages zu entfernen.
- Wiederholen Sie den 22. Schritt, um das Element aus dem Menü zu entfernen.
- Klicken Sie im Menübereich auf die Elemente und ziehen Sie sie in die folgende Reihenfolge: Home, Assistance Request und Explore Data.
- Klicken Sie auf den Tab Configuration .
- Klicken Sie im Abschnitt auf Add.
- Klicken Sie auf Auditor , um dem Auditor den Zugriff auf das Auditor-Portal zu gestatten.
- Wählen Sie in der Liste Channel header den Eintrag Application name + Channel name aus.
- Optional: Wählen Sie in der Liste Theme eines der vorkonfigurierten Themes aus.
- Klicken Sie oben rechts auf Save.
In dieser Challenge üben Sie, was Sie im folgenden Modul gelernt haben:
In der folgenden Mission verfügbar:
Möchten Sie uns dabei helfen, diesen Inhalt zu verbessern?